We're thrilled to announce this year’s STOP THE BLEED® Day and STOP THE BLEED® Month programs, as well as all of the activities available for individuals and organizations to participate in through the STOP THE BLEED® Project Program.
This year's STOP THE BLEED® Day is scheduled for Thursday, May 21, 2026, during EMS Week.
This year, we have a number of activities to engage the public and the growing STOP THE BLEED® community, including the second annual STOP THE BLEED® Trainathon using the STOP THE BLEED® Training Management System. Other activities include our annual STOP THE BLEED® Training Kit Grant Program, the popular Raise Your Hand and Would You Know social media programs, a STOP THE BLEED® Quiz, STOP THE BLEED® videos and ways everyone can help to create more awareness of the campaign.
As we celebrate our 9th annual STOP THE BLEED® Day, we mark 9 years of celebrating the STOP THE BLEED® movement, a movement that has trained millions, equipped communities, and strengthened emergency preparedness across the world.
